Abstract

Now-a-days there is increase in usage of electricity for that we have to save the electrical
energy in efficient manner and we have to find the possible ways to conserve the energy.
This concept is very simple & sustainable that controls the intensity of light depending upon
the darkness in the atmosphere & automatically adjusts the brightness of the light. This
complete system doesn’t based on time slot.
At First Street lights are controlled manually which was taken more time and annoying
process to switch on the street light during evening& bad weather condition. And it was quite
impossible to turn on all the street lights at a time & vice-versa. And a significant wastage of
energy occurred during morning because it couldn’t be turned off together at once.
In existing system there is a time slot allotted for turning the light OFF during morning. We
used stack of LEDs instead of HID lamps due to dimming feature. This existing system does
not conserve energy as it is based on time slot .Also during monsoon the environment
remains dark compared to regular days. So this couldn’t work in all conditions.
To overcome these drawbacks we came with this concept that automatically adjust the
brightness of Street light. The proposed system uses Arduino, MOSFET, and LDR. When
the power is supplied to the LDR, it senses brightness of the surrounding environment &
gives the output to Arduino, and then Arduino PWM pin gives out signal which makes the
MOSFET work. And the MOSFET controls the amount of voltage to be sent to the Street
Light/LED stacks. The intensity LEDs depends on the voltage provided by Arduino. Due to
absence of light in night, all LEDs are in ON position their intensity reaches its peak. More
the darkness more the intensity of street light automatically and vice-versa.
The proposed system was done and tested in our village which was the best solution
towards energy conservation than manually controlled system & existing controlled system.
This emerges reduced power wastage, cost and increases accuracy. This is automated
control, microcontroller & sensor based system which is more effective, reliable and
sustainable.
